"""
Import CSV / JSON / SQL dump into a database.
CSV / JSON flow:
1. Pick file → parse → table preview → insert rows via driver.insert_row()
SQL dump flow:
1. Pick .sql file → split into statements (sqlparse) → text preview
2. Execute each statement via driver.execute_query()
3. Report progress; optional "stop on first error" mode
"""
import csv
import json
import os
from PyQt6.QtWidgets import (
QDialog, QVBoxLayout, QHBoxLayout, QFormLayout,
QLabel, QLineEdit, QPushButton, QComboBox,
QTableWidget, QTableWidgetItem, QHeaderView,
QDialogButtonBox, QFileDialog, QProgressBar,
QMessageBox, QCheckBox, QStackedWidget, QPlainTextEdit,
QWidget,
)
from PyQt6.QtCore import Qt, QThread, pyqtSignal
from PyQt6.QtGui import QFont
_PREVIEW_ROWS = 50
_PREVIEW_SQL_LINES = 200 # lines of SQL text shown in preview
# ── CSV / JSON row-insert worker ──────────────────────────────────────────────
class _RowImportWorker(QThread):
progress = pyqtSignal(int) # rows inserted so far
finished = pyqtSignal(int) # total inserted
error = pyqtSignal(str)
def __init__(self, driver, database: str, table: str,
rows: list, parent=None):
super().__init__(parent)
self._driver = driver
self._database = database
self._table = table
self._rows = rows
def run(self):
inserted = 0
try:
for row in self._rows:
self._driver.insert_row(self._database, self._table, row)
inserted += 1
if inserted % 50 == 0:
self.progress.emit(inserted)
self.finished.emit(inserted)
except Exception as e:
self.error.emit(f"Row {inserted + 1}: {e}")
# ── SQL dump execution worker ─────────────────────────────────────────────────
class _SqlImportWorker(QThread):
progress = pyqtSignal(int) # statements executed so far
stmt_error = pyqtSignal(int, str) # (stmt_index, message) — non-fatal
finished = pyqtSignal(int, int) # (executed, total)
fatal = pyqtSignal(str) # stopped on error
def __init__(self, driver, database: str, sql_text: str,
stop_on_error: bool = False, parent=None):
super().__init__(parent)
self._driver = driver
self._database = database
self._sql_text = sql_text
self._stop_on_error = stop_on_error
def run(self):
try:
import sqlparse
stmts = [s.strip() for s in sqlparse.split(self._sql_text) if s.strip()]
except ImportError:
# Fallback: naive semicolon split
stmts = [s.strip() for s in self._sql_text.split(";") if s.strip()]
total = len(stmts)
executed = 0
for i, stmt in enumerate(stmts):
try:
self._driver.execute_query(stmt)
executed += 1
except Exception as e:
self.stmt_error.emit(i, str(e))
if self._stop_on_error:
self.fatal.emit(
f"Stopped at statement {i + 1}/{total}:\n{e}"
)
return
if (i + 1) % 20 == 0:
self.progress.emit(i + 1)
self.progress.emit(total)
self.finished.emit(executed, total)
